 +====== ANAGALLIS ARVENSIS ======
 +<span tc1>​{{anchor:​s1}}Anagallis Arvensis.</​span>​
 +
 +<span grade2>​{{anchor:​s2}}Scarlet Pimpernel. {{anchor:​s3}}Primulaceae.</​span>​
 +
 +{{anchor:​s4}}The common red chickweed. {{anchor:​s5}}A little herb growing by the wayside, in fields and gardens, known since Dioscorides,​ and a famous polychrest through all ages. {{anchor:​s6}}Allen has only Schreter'​s provings, not the French. {{anchor:​s7}}We add Dr. Gnther'​s valuable proving. {{anchor:​s8}}He collected the plants in Rhode Island. {{anchor:​s9}}Gnther and his son took 10 drops of the tincture in water, finally the tincture itself from 10 to 15 drops every day from January 27th to February 14th, 1854. {{anchor:​s10}}He took the red-flowered variety; some make a distinction between this and the blue-flowered,​ or coerulea.
